Mary Goodnight is a fictional character first appearing in Ian Fleming's novels, a secretary for the Double-O Section in On Her Majesty's Secret Service and later as an inexperienced field operative in The Man with the Golden Gun. She is described as intelligent, bubbly, and possessing blue-black hair, though she undergoes a hair color change in the latter novel, and in the film adaptation of The Man with the Golden Gun, she is played by Britt Ekland, with her characteristics being significantly altered from her literary counterpart.
